Focus On The Road, Not On Your Cellphone While Driving In Winter According to the National Safety Council, using a cell phone while driving causes 1.6 million road accidents. Furthermore, texting and driving cause one out of every four car accidents in the United States. Even though it is a poor idea to use a phone while driving, it happens. Experts say that taking your eyes off the road, taking your hands off the wheel, and engaging in other cognitive distractions can dramatically raise the danger of a crash.
